S11n< vector< T > > Class Template Reference

#include <S11nVector.h>

List of all members.

Static Public Member Functions

static int toString (const vector< T > &value, String &str)
static int fromString (const String &str, vector< T > &value)
static int toXml (const vector< T > &value, XmlElement *element)
static int fromXml (const XmlElement *element, vector< T > &value)


Detailed Description

template<class T>
class S11n< vector< T > >

Definition at line 23 of file S11nVector.h.


Member Function Documentation

template<class T>
int S11n< vector< T > >::toString ( const vector< T > &  value,
String str 
) [static]

Definition at line 39 of file S11nVector.h.

References ERROR_BACKTRACE(), FAILED(), OK, and VALUE_VECTOR_DELIMITERS.

template<class T>
int S11n< vector< T > >::fromString ( const String str,
vector< T > &  value 
) [static]

Definition at line 59 of file S11nVector.h.

References ERROR_BACKTRACE(), FAILED(), OK, Parser::split(), and VALUE_VECTOR_DELIMITERS.

template<class T>
int S11n< vector< T > >::toXml ( const vector< T > &  value,
XmlElement element 
) [static]

Definition at line 81 of file S11nVector.h.

References CHECK_CREATION, CHECK_POINTER, ERROR_BACKTRACE(), FAILED(), OK, and XML_TAG_ITEM.

template<class T>
int S11n< vector< T > >::fromXml ( const XmlElement element,
vector< T > &  value 
) [static]

Definition at line 105 of file S11nVector.h.

References CHECK_POINTER, ERROR_BACKTRACE(), FAILED(), and OK.


The documentation for this class was generated from the following file:
Generated on Thu Sep 6 20:13:48 2007 for Pylon Application Platform by  doxygen 1.5.1